Where to Find Real-Time IUSD to IDR Rates

Alright, let's talk brass tacks: where can you actually find these elusive real-time IUSD to IDR exchange rates? Don't worry, it's not as complicated as it sounds! The crypto world is full of awesome tools and platforms designed specifically for this purpose. The most common and reliable sources are cryptocurrency exchanges. Major platforms that list IUSD and offer IDR trading pairs will display the current buy and sell prices, giving you the most immediate insight. Think of exchanges like Binance, KuCoin, or specialized Indonesian exchanges if they support IUSD and IDR. These platforms are where the actual trading happens, so their rates are about as real-time as you can get.

Beyond exchanges, there are dedicated cryptocurrency data aggregators. Websites like CoinMarketCap, CoinGecko, and CryptoCompare are absolute goldmines of information. They pull data from multiple exchanges, providing average prices, historical charts, and market cap information. While their rates might have a slight delay compared to a live exchange order book, they offer a comprehensive overview and are excellent for general tracking and research.

For those who like their data on the go, mobile apps are also a fantastic option. Many of the exchange apps and data aggregator websites have user-friendly mobile versions or dedicated apps that send push notifications for price alerts. Setting up alerts for your target IUSD to IDR rate can be a game-changer, ensuring you don't miss those critical moments.

Finally, don't forget about specialized forex or crypto converters. You can often find widgets or tools online that allow you to input IUSD and select IDR to see the current conversion. While these are generally reliable for quick checks, always cross-reference with a major exchange or data aggregator if you're making significant decisions. Remember, guys, the key is to use reputable sources and to understand that 'real-time' can sometimes mean a difference of a few seconds to a few minutes depending on the platform and market activity. The goal is to get the closest possible snapshot of the current market value.

Factors Influencing the IUSD to IDR Exchange Rate

Now, let's get down to the nitty-gritty of why the IUSD to IDR exchange rate actually moves. It's not magic, guys; it's economics and market dynamics playing out in real-time. Several key factors can cause these rates to fluctuate, and understanding them will give you a serious edge.

First and foremost, supply and demand are the absolute kings of price determination in any market, and crypto is no exception. If more people want to buy IUSD (high demand) than sell it (low supply), the price in IDR will naturally go up. Conversely, if a lot of people are looking to offload their IUSD (high supply) and not many are buying (low demand), the price will likely fall. Simple as that!

Next up is market sentiment and news. Cryptocurrencies are highly sensitive to news and general market mood. Positive news about IUSD, such as a major partnership, a new feature launch, or increased adoption, can drive up demand and thus the price. Negative news, like regulatory crackdowns, security breaches, or negative analyst reports, can trigger panic selling and send the price plummeting. General crypto market trends also play a huge role. If Bitcoin and Ethereum are rallying, altcoins like IUSD often follow suit. If the broader market is in a downturn, even strong IUSD-specific news might not be enough to keep its IDR value from falling.

Technological developments and upgrades for IUSD itself are also significant drivers. Improvements to the underlying blockchain, enhanced security features, or increased transaction speeds can make IUSD more attractive to users and investors, boosting its perceived value and, consequently, its exchange rate against the IDR.

Furthermore, regulatory news can send shockwaves through the crypto market. Any changes in regulations, either globally or specifically within Indonesia concerning digital assets, can drastically impact investor confidence and trading volumes, directly affecting the IUSD to IDR rate.

Finally, let's not forget about macroeconomic factors. While crypto is often seen as separate from traditional finance, major global economic events, inflation rates, interest rate changes, and even geopolitical instability can influence investor appetite for riskier assets like cryptocurrencies. If the global economy is uncertain, investors might move away from volatile assets, affecting IUSD's value against the IDR.

Understanding these forces allows you to better anticipate potential price movements and make more strategic decisions. It’s all about staying informed, guys!

Tips for Trading IUSD to IDR Effectively

So, you've got the lowdown on where to find the rates and what influences them. Now, how do you actually trade IUSD to IDR effectively? It’s not just about luck, guys; it’s about strategy! Here are some killer tips to help you navigate the conversion game like a pro.

First off, do your own research (DYOR). I know, you hear it all the time, but it's the golden rule for a reason. Before you even think about buying or selling, understand what IUSD is, its purpose, its development team, and its community. Read their whitepaper, check their social media activity, and see what the general sentiment is. The more you know about the asset itself, the better equipped you'll be to make sound trading decisions.

Secondly, start small. If you're new to trading IUSD or any crypto, don't go all-in right away. Begin with a small amount that you're comfortable losing. This allows you to get a feel for the market, test your strategies, and learn from any mistakes without significant financial repercussions. As you gain confidence and experience, you can gradually increase your investment.

Third, use limit orders, not market orders, whenever possible. A market order executes immediately at the best available price, which might not be what you expect in a volatile market. A limit order allows you to set a specific price at which you want to buy or sell. This gives you more control over your entry and exit points and helps prevent you from getting a bad deal, especially when the real-time exchange rate is fluctuating rapidly.

Fourth, diversify your holdings. Don't put all your eggs in one basket. While you might be focused on IUSD, consider diversifying across different cryptocurrencies and even traditional assets. This strategy can help mitigate risk. If IUSD takes a hit, your other investments might hold steady or even grow, balancing out your portfolio.

Fifth, develop a trading plan and stick to it. Decide beforehand on your investment goals, your risk tolerance, your entry and exit strategies, and your profit targets. Write it down! This plan acts as your roadmap and helps you avoid emotional decision-making. When the market gets crazy, having a plan to fall back on is invaluable.

Finally, stay informed about market news and trends. As we discussed, news significantly impacts prices. Keep up with reputable crypto news sources, follow IUSD-specific updates, and monitor the broader market sentiment. But remember to filter out the noise and focus on reliable information.

Trading crypto, especially understanding specific conversions like IUSD to IDR, requires patience, discipline, and continuous learning. By implementing these tips, you'll be much better equipped to make smarter, more profitable trades, guys!
